Why Is the Right Amount of Engine Oil Important?


Engine oil plays a critical role in keeping your car’s engine running smoothly. It lubricates moving parts, reduces friction, and helps regulate engine temperature. Using too little oil can lead to engine damage, while overfilling can cause pressure buildup and leaks. That’s why it’s crucial to get the amount just right.


How to Determine the Correct Amount of Engine Oil


The amount of engine oil your car needs depends on several factors, including the make, model, and engine size. Here’s how you can find out:



  • Check Your Owner’s Manual: The most reliable source of information is your vehicle’s owner’s manual. It will specify the exact oil capacity for your car, including the amount needed for an oil change with or without a filter replacement.

  • Look Under the Hood: Some vehicles have a sticker or label under the hood that indicates the oil capacity.

General Guidelines for Oil Capacity


While the exact amount varies, here are some general guidelines based on engine size:



  • 4-Cylinder Engines: Typically require around 4 to 5 quarts of oil.

  • 6-Cylinder Engines: Usually need about 5 to 6 quarts of oil.

  • 8-Cylinder Engines: Often require 6 to 8 quarts of oil.


Keep in mind that these are general estimates, and it’s always best to verify the specific requirements for your car.


Steps to Add Engine Oil


If you’re ready to add oil to your car, follow these steps:



  • Park your car on a level surface and turn off the engine. Allow it to cool for a few minutes.

  • Locate the oil filler cap under the hood and remove it.

  • Using a funnel, pour the recommended amount of oil into the engine. Add a little at a time to avoid overfilling.

  • Check the oil level using the dipstick. Adjust as needed until the oil level is within the recommended range.

  • Replace the oil filler cap and ensure it’s securely tightened.

Is 1 quart of oil over too much?


If the oil level is a little above the full mark, that shouldn't cause problems. If it's overfilled by half a quart or more, or foam shows on the dipstick, the best fix is to have the oil drained and refilled to the proper level.



Is it OK to drive with 1 quart of oil?


The oil in the engine gathers up unwanted heat to transfer it out of the engine. Under typical driving conditions, running a quart low may not make much difference in terms of bearing temperature or overall engine lubrication.

How do I know how much oil to put in my engine?


Insert the clean dipstick slowly all the way into the tube, as if sheathing a sword. Make sure it's pushed all the way down. Next, withdraw it slowly and check the tip, which should have oil on it. If there's oil showing on the dipstick at the low mark or below it's time to add a quart of oil.



How much engine oil do you need to put in?


To get an idea of how much oil you need; the gap between the marks on the dipstick usually represents around 1 litre of oil, so you know that if your oil mark was at the minimum, you need around a litre to top it up. If it's only halfway down, you probably need around half a litre.
